A one-stop destination for children and parents alike is coming to Blue Ridge, a family-focused neighborhood in Seattle.
“My husband grew up there and then we moved there with our two boys about nine years ago. There had always been this little, tiny building on the corner of the entry into the neighborhood that had been abandoned for years. It always drove me crazy just sitting there completely empty,” owner Ashleigh Root told What Now Seattle.
She continued, “It also always drove me crazy that there was nothing in our community within walking distance for our kids to go get candy or ice cream or anywhere fun to walk to get a cup of coffee or glass of wine.”
That’s when Root decided to bring the vision to life with Blue Ridge Coffee House.
The coffee shop will feature classic coffee and espresso drinks made in partnership with local roaster True North. Morning offerings will include fresh pastries to pair with your coffee, while afternoons will bring grab-and-go sandwiches, salads, candy, ice cream and snacks.
On Friday and Saturday nights, Blue Ridge Coffee House will reopen for beer and wine offerings. The beer will come from Project Nine Brewery, while the wine selection will feature both local and global varieties. Evenings will also showcase light fare prepared by a local chef. The menu still in the works but expected to include options like cheese and crackers, grilled cheese with tomato soup, flatbreads and Northwest harvest bowls.
“The building itself is under 500 square feet, so everything is very strategic in what we’re bringing in because of that limited footprint,” Root said. “We have seats inside, and then outside, depending on the weather, we’ll be able to do some cute picnic blankets out on the lawn.”
Root said the vision has been three years in the making, and she’s eager to bring something new to the Blue Ridge neighborhood.
